Phonological Priming With Nonwords in Children With and Without Specific Language Impairment
PURPOSE: The cross-modal picture–word interference task is used to examine contextual effects on spoken-word production. Previous work has documented lexical–phonological interference in children with specific language impairment (SLI) when a related distractor (e.g., bell) occurs prior to a picture...
